The error is normally centered around the issue that no memory was allocated for socket 0 or all of the memory was consumed by previous allocations. To support jumbo frames I did need to increase the packet info structure to hold the largest frame. Please check to see if you can increase the amount of memory for socket 0 and socket 1 if you have two to see if that fixes the problem. I may have to rework this make jumbo frame support more dynamic.

> > Current IPv6 functionality in pktgen is broken. This fix makes it so that
> > IPv6 addresses are properly set when using the set, sequence, and save
> > commands and that the IP header and UDP/TCP psuedo-header IPV6 addresses
> > are properly set.
> > 
> > To preserve the runtime commands, the `_atoip` function no longer takes
> > in flags to specify converting IPv4/6 addresses, and will try both,
> > returning, 4, 6, or -1 for a valid IPv4/6, invalid address, respectively.
> > 
> > Also print IPv6 addresses in UI properly.
